Hope Healthcare Services Receives Indiana Department of Health Partnership Award
S For Story/10685127
State honors local nonprofit charitable clinic for outstanding partnership advancing community health in Hendricks County.
AVON, Ind. - s4story -- Hope Healthcare Services is honored to receive the Indiana Department of Health's Public Health Partnership Award, presented in recognition of "Outstanding Partnership to Advance Community Health."
The award recognizes Hope's collaboration with the Hendricks County Health Department—enhanced by Health First Indiana support—to expand access to essential health services, remove barriers to care, and strengthen public health capacity for neighbors most in need.
According to the award citation, this partnership has expanded screenings, referrals, care coordination, dental access, and modern health infrastructure—creating lasting improvements and meaningful opportunities for better health for all.
"We're grateful to the Indiana Department of Health for this recognition, and especially thankful for the partnership with the Hendricks County Health Department," said Cliff Sweazey, Executive Director of Hope Healthcare Services. "This award reflects what happens when community partners work together to achieve a common goal. We believe everyone deserves access to affordable, compassionate, holistic care, and we serve a population that is often overlooked—individuals and families without insurance."

The award was signed by Indiana State Health Commissioner Lindsay M. Weaver, M.D., F.A.C.E.P., and Megan Lytle, Assistant Commissioner for Public Health Protection.
Hope Healthcare Services provides affordable medical, dental, and mental health care to individuals without insurance in Hendricks County and surrounding areas—without geographic boundaries, financial restrictions, income limitations, or belief requirements. Everyone is welcome at Hope. We believe every person deserves access to quality, comprehensive, and compassionate care that treats the whole person—body, mind, and spirit. Guided by faith and a deep commitment to our community, Hope is a place where compassion and connection come together to bring hope, help, and healing.
